Two-stage collectors draw air first into a separator, where the … WebSteel grinding dust conveyed @ 3500 feet per minute (velocity). A typical grinder uses 500 cubic feet of air per minute (cfm) to control dust. To move this much air, select an appropriate size of ductwork – in this example, a 5-inch diameter duct yields just over 3500 feet per minute for 500 cfm air volume.

WebJul 15, 2024 · Reverse-jet dust collectors can be operated continuously and cleaned without interruption of flow because the burst of compressed air is very small compared with the total volume of dusty air through the collector. Because of this continuous-cleaning feature, reverse-jet dust collectors are usually not compartmentalized.
